Geetstb's definitions
To be postive and enthusiastic over almost(literally) everything and provide love and happiness to everyone around.
by Geetstb June 11, 2019
Get the VANITIASTIC mug.
Get the VANITIASTIC mug.We'll email you a link to sign in instantly.